What is gene transfer methods in animals?

What is gene transfer methods in animals?

2. Methods of creation of transgenic animals. The three principal methods used for the creation of transgenic animals are DNA microinjection, embryonic stem cell-mediated gene transfer and retrovirus-mediated gene transfer.

What are the three different Vectorless method of gene transfer?

Microinjection, Electroporation and Gene gun methods are the three vectorless methods of introducing rDNA into a competent host cell.

Which chemical is used in gene transfer?

One of the most important chemicals used for vector less gene transfer is Polyethylene Glycol or PEG. It is the most commonly used for gene transfer in organisms like bacteria (Escherichia coli) and yeast cells (Saccharomyces cerevisiae).

What does it mean when an animal is a transgene?

Gene that is introduced into the cell from an external source is called transgene. A fertile animal that carries an introduced gene (s) in its germ line is called transgenic animal.

How is a gene gun used for gene transfer?

The gene gun is part of the gene transfer method called the biolistic (also known as biobalistic or particle bombardment) method. In this method, DNA or RNA adhere to biological inert particles (such as gold or tungsten).
